Output 72cccaaa34f2a369a3390e0ce5070e1a8c95736350af0f5663ec102ee4da8a5e:4

value
3700573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38580f10f564d10406a2b714892f32ccb3618c4 OP_EQUAL
address
3LySS21LcbfPvDLedrcfKc8M5ewEUTPhyq
transaction
72cccaaa34f2a369a3390e0ce5070e1a8c95736350af0f5663ec102ee4da8a5e
spent
true